WebMar 9, 2024 · Automatic use of motor coordination involves being able to move through the actions without thinking of the actual movements, resulting in higher levels of skill. Running while listening to an iPod, moving around obstacles, and drinking from a water bottle is a good example of automatic motor coordination.
